Ukraine needs to receive frozen Russian assets before the beginning of next year. He stated this today in Brussels.
According to him, assets should be obtained "preferably as soon as possible."
There are countries that have a negative attitude to this initiative and resist it, but Kiev will continue to work with them, Zelensky said.
"Someone is ready to talk, and someone does not want to listen. But there are few of them — one or two," said the head of the Kiev regime, quoted by "Время.иа ".
As reported by EADaily, Belgium, where the bulk of the Russian assets frozen in Europe are located, will not support the initiative to use them to help Ukraine if other countries of the bloc do not share possible risks with it. About this at the summit The EU was announced by the country's Prime Minister Bart de Wever.
